Subject: [patch 16/17] SLUB: Include lifetime stats and sets of cpus / nodes in tracking output

We have information about how long an object existed and about the nodes and
cpus where the allocations and frees took place. Add that information to
the tracking output in /sys/slab/xx/alloc_calls and /sys/slab/free_calls
This will then enable slabinfo to output nice reports like this:

@@ -2684,6 +2687,13 @@ static void resiliency_test(void) {};
struct location {
unsigned long count;
void *addr;
+ long long sum_time;
+ long min_time;
+ long max_time;
+ long min_pid;
+ long max_pid;
+ cpumask_t cpus;
+ nodemask_t nodes;
};
struct loc_track {
@@ -2724,11 +2734,12 @@ static int alloc_loc_track(struct loc_tr
}
static int add_location(struct loc_track *t, struct kmem_cache *s,
- void *addr)
+ const struct track *track)
{
long start, end, pos;
struct location *l;
void *caddr;
+ unsigned long age = jiffies - track->when;
start = -1;
end = t->count;
@@ -2744,12 +2755,29 @@ static int add_location(struct loc_track
break;
caddr = t->loc[pos].addr;
- if (addr == caddr) {
- t->loc[pos].count++;
+ if (track->addr == caddr) {
+
+ l = &t->loc[pos];
+ l->count++;
+ if (track->when) {
+ l->sum_time += age;
+ if (age < l->min_time)
+ l->min_time = age;
+ if (age > l->max_time)
+ l->max_time = age;
+
+ if (track->pid < l->min_pid)
+ l->min_pid = track->pid;
+ if (track->pid > l->max_pid)
+ l->max_pid = track->pid;
+
+ cpu_set(track->cpu, l->cpus);
+ }
+ node_set(page_to_nid(virt_to_page(track)), l->nodes);
return 1;
}
- if (addr < caddr)
+ if (track->addr < caddr)
end = pos;
else
start = pos;
@@ -2767,7 +2795,16 @@ static int add_location(struct loc_track
(t->count - pos) * sizeof(struct location));
t->count++;
l->count = 1;
- l->addr = addr;
+ l->addr = track->addr;
+ l->sum_time = age;
+ l->min_time = age;
+ l->max_time = age;
+ l->min_pid = track->pid;
+ l->max_pid = track->pid;
+ cpus_clear(l->cpus);
+ cpu_set(track->cpu, l->cpus);
+ nodes_clear(l->nodes);
+ node_set(page_to_nid(virt_to_page(track)), l->nodes);
return 1;
}
@@ -2783,11 +2820,8 @@ static void process_slab(struct loc_trac
set_bit(slab_index(p, s, addr), map);
for_each_object(p, s, addr)
- if (!test_bit(slab_index(p, s, addr), map)) {
- void *addr = get_track(s, p, alloc)->addr;
-
- add_location(t, s, addr);
- }
+ if (!test_bit(slab_index(p, s, addr), map))
+ add_location(t, s, get_track(s, p, alloc));
}
static int list_locations(struct kmem_cache *s, char *buf,
@@ -2821,15 +2855,45 @@ static int list_locations(struct kmem_ca
}
for (i = 0; i < t.count; i++) {
- void *addr = t.loc[i].addr;
+ struct location *l = &t.loc[i];
if (n > PAGE_SIZE - 100)
break;
- n += sprintf(buf + n, "%7ld ", t.loc[i].count);
- if (addr)
- n += sprint_symbol(buf + n, (unsigned long)t.loc[i].addr);
+ n += sprintf(buf + n, "%7ld ", l->count);
+
+ if (l->addr)
+ n += sprint_symbol(buf + n, (unsigned long)l->addr);
else
n += sprintf(buf + n, "<not-available>");
+
+ if (l->sum_time != l->min_time)
+ n += sprintf(buf + n, " age=%ld/%ld/%ld",
+ l->min_time,
+ (unsigned long)(l->sum_time / l->count),
+ l->max_time);
+ else
+ n += sprintf(buf + n, " age=%ld",
+ l->min_time);
+
+ if (l->min_pid != l->max_pid)
+ n += sprintf(buf + n, " pid=%ld-%ld",
+ l->min_pid, l->max_pid);
+ else
+ n += sprintf(buf + n, " pid=%ld",
+ l->min_pid);
+
+ if (num_online_cpus() > 1 && !cpus_empty(l->cpus)) {
+ n += sprintf(buf + n, " cpus=");
+ n += cpulist_scnprintf(buf + n, PAGE_SIZE - n - 50,
+ l->cpus);
+ }
+
+ if (num_online_nodes() > 1 && !nodes_empty(l->nodes)) {
+ n += sprintf(buf + n, " nodes=");
+ n += nodelist_scnprintf(buf + n, PAGE_SIZE - n - 50,
+ l->nodes);
+ }
+
n += sprintf(buf + n, "\n");
}
